Output 578bf6ae10d6baa315f26b04a8602e6f07f636e34ea3b2181ebd169ff7b175d3:1

value
1530030
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ae4b2ccf6b98dba9c5f81d9f11955ac01714235f OP_EQUAL
address
3HabZB8xGh9HB31qmb5Uaqg2767s9xjXyg
transaction
578bf6ae10d6baa315f26b04a8602e6f07f636e34ea3b2181ebd169ff7b175d3
spent
true